Break-glass for WaveGlimpse (the audio waveform preview service) — reviewer notes. Normally you'd never touch prod, but if the preview renderer wedges and the render queue backs up, you can use the emergency operator account on the Quillhost console. Keep the session short and file an incident afterward. The console gates break-glass logins behind the team recovery passphrase, which we keep pinned right here.

unlock words, kawip-bagag: norir-tamvan-novys-sormir-zormir-queniel

## Step 4 — Enable log sampling on Chattermill

Chattermill emits roughly 40k lines/min at idle. Before cutting over, enable sampling or the Pondside aggregator will throttle the whole namespace. Sample at 1:50 for debug, keep warn and above unsampled. Deploy the sidecar first, then flip the flag; reversing the order drops lines silently. Verify ingest volume falls within ten minutes. Apply the following values to the sampling config.

service settings:
HOLMIR_PIN=8453
HOLMIR_METRICS_HOST=metrics.holmir.qorvelsys.internal
HOLMIR_LOG_LEVEL=error
HOLMIR_TENANT=belax

Pilot Churn — Managers Only (Sales Leads Wiki)

Quick read on the Skylark subscription pilot: churn hit 14% in month two, mostly smaller accounts in the Penderby cluster citing onboarding friction. Fixes shipping now — simpler setup flow, a check-in call at day ten. Keep messaging upbeat with prospects; numbers are trending back. One planning note sits below for this page only.

management briefing: Only 33 of the 205 pilot accounts renewed Kasath, so a churn review is set for October 17. Weniusek Logistics is in early talks to buy Holethax Freight for about $345.6 million.

# Heads up, on-call: these knobs control the Stocktally nightly
# reconciliation job. If the job is timing out or hammering the
# warehouse DB, you can usually fix it by shrinking the batch size
# or widening the retry backoff — don't touch the drift tolerance
# unless someone from the ledger team signs off. All durations are
# in seconds, counts are per-run. The values we currently run with
# are these.

tuning constants:
RATE_LIMITS = {
    "wenwyn": 5,
    "druael": 1,
}